Gemini Live now offers a feature that allows it to view and interact with the content on your camera and screen, and Google has announced that this will be available for free to all Android users through the Gemini app.

This AI-powered feature was initially launched earlier this month for users with a Pixel 9 or Samsung Galaxy S25 via the Gemini app. Originally, Google mentioned that the feature would soon be accessible to all Android users, but only with a Gemini Advanced subscription. However, the company has reconsidered and decided to make it freely available.

“We’ve received positive feedback about Gemini Live’s camera and screen sharing capabilities, so we decided to expand its accessibility,” Google announced on X.

The feature will begin rolling out to all Android users with the Gemini app starting today, with a complete rollout expected over the coming weeks.
